** Anthony Rene Otero (RYT500, MYT1) ** is a first-generation Latinx/XicanX from Amarillo, Texas. His journey into somatics began with dance (ballet, jazz, tap) from ages 5 to 15. Returning to dance as an adult, he attended Austin Community College (ACC) at 24, later transferring to Texas Woman’s University (TWU) to study dance, women and gender studies, and sociology.

In 2020, Anthony earned his 200hr yoga teacher certification from Bloom Yoga in Denton, TX, under Dr. AnaLouise Keating and Dr. Audrey Lundahl The certification emphasized using yoga as a social justice tool, focusing on vinyasa and yin yoga. Anthony started teaching yoga in 2021.

By 2023, Anthony had completed an additional 300 hours of training from Science of Self (SOS) Yoga in Woodstock, NY, under Dr. Erin Rose Vaugh and Mel Durga. This training concentrated on Meridian and Yin Yoga, Meridian Yoga Therapy (MYT), and Advanced Yoga Training, integrating techniques from Traditional Chinese Medicine (TCM) with Yoga.

Currently, Anthony practices and trains under Brian Keith, Jared McCann, Laine Edwards and Yassi Maige, focusing on 84 Asana, Ashtanga, SOS Yoga, and The Original Hot 26&2. He is passionate about teaching yoga to help individuals release physical and emotional pain, fostering self-healing and self-realization. Anthony believes that yoga is a transformative tool that should be accessible to everyone.
